Pope John III was pope from 561 to July 13, 574.
Born in Rome, he was of a distinguished family, being the son of one Anastasius who bore the title of illustris. Although John reigned nearly thirteen years very little is known of his pontificate. It fell during the stormy times of the Lombard invasion, and practically all the records of his reign have been destroyed. It is recorded in the Liber Pontificalis that he died on July 13, 574.
